| Property | Description |
|---|---|
| Appearance | White odorless powder (pure); colorless transparent liquid (55% commercial grade) |
| Antimicrobial Spectrum | Broad-spectrum efficacy against Gram-positive/negative bacteria, yeast, and mold |
| Mechanism | Dual action: ① Slowly releases formaldehyde for antimicrobial effect; ② N-hydroxymethyl group itself is an active antimicrobial moiety |
| Stability | Pure product stable at pH 6~8; 55% solution heat stable (up to 80℃), stable at pH 6.5~7.5; avoid reaction with amines or thiols under alkaline conditions |
| Solubility | Water 773 g/L (completely miscible); ethanol 564 g/L; hexane 0.2 g/L; excellent compatibility with cosmetic and detergent ingredients |

| Microorganism | MIC (mg/L) | Microorganism | MIC (mg/L) |
|---|---|---|---|
| Aspergillus niger | 1455 | Bacillus subtilis | 727 |
| Aspergillus flavus | 1550 | E. coli | 291 |
| Saccharomyces cerevisiae | 1300 | S. aureus | 29 |
| Brewer's yeast | 1455 | P. aeruginosa | 291 |

| Endpoint | Data |
|---|---|
| Rat acute oral LD₅₀ | 2000 mg/kg |
| Rabbit acute dermal LD₅₀ | >2000 mg/kg |
| Rat inhalation LC₅₀ (4h) | >377.8 mg/L |
| Rainbow trout LC₅₀ (96h) | 283 mg/kg |
| Bluegill LC₅₀ (96h) | 95 mg/kg |
| Daphnia EC₅₀ (48h) | 20.4 mg/L |
| Skin Irritation | No skin or mucous membrane irritation |
